This Armand Cabrera workshop is designed for all levels of students…
including professionals who wish to take their painting skills to the next stage.
Armand will give demos daily during the middle of the day,
giving the students time to paint during the best light of the day.
Students will paint at their easels everyday, getting a lot of instruction from Armand.
He will focus on all aspects of successful painting:
concepts, drawing, problem solving, composition and color harmony.

Armand Cabrera works Alla Prima, finishing his paintings on location in one sitting.
The class will work with a limited palette
of warm and cool primary colors, plus white.
Students will receive much individual attention, nurturing their own styles and goals.
